What is the difference between a cappuccino and a frappuccino?

The main difference between cappuccino and Frappuccino is that all cappuccinos contain coffee, while not all Frappuccino drinks contain coffee A cappuccino is a popular Italian coffee made with espresso, steamed milk, and milk foam, while a Frappuccino is a trademarked line of blended cold coffees sold by Starbucks.

Does flavored coffee have less caffeine?

A 2014 study that analyzed caffeine content from multiple sources, including two USDA databases, found that an 8-ounce cup of regular brewed coffee can range in caffeine content from about 75 to 165 milligrams. Flavored coffees tend to have less caffeine, with about 48 milligrams per 8-ounce cup.

How much caffeine is too much?

Healthy adults shouldn’t consume more than 400 milligrams (mg) of caffeine per day That’s equal to about four 8-ounce cups of brewed coffee or 10 cans of cola. Teens should limit their caffeine intake to less than 100 mg per day (one 8-ounce cup of coffee or about two cans of cola).

Is there sugar in Starbucks cappuccino?

Cappuccino Cappuccino is made by adding a thick layer of milk foam to espresso. The drink doesn’t contain added sugar Still, a grande cappuccino made with 2% milk provides 12 grams of naturally occurring sugar from the milk.
